WAYFINDERS MANITOBA inc.
Wayfinders is a community-based mentorship, tutoring and advocacy program for high-school students. Working in partnership with schools, Wayfinders extends the school day, offers additional supports to students working towards high-school graduation and transition to post-secondary studies. Please visit our website for more program information: https://www.7oaks.org/wayfinders
Student Parent Support Worker (SPSW)
Student Parent Support Workers serve as primary advocates for Wayfinders’ students at school and in community. Applicants should possess recent & relevant program planning and mentorship experiences working with youth and families in culturally diverse communities.
Desired Qualifications:
· Relevant experience in the past 5 years working with adolescent youth. This experience could include supporting educational outcomes, system navigation and program planning.
· Relevant post-secondary education supporting an understanding of adolescent youth, their families and caregivers.
· Relevant advocacy work within the education system.
· Knowledge of Indigenous, Newcomer, CFS, 2SLGBTQ+ and low SES communities and realities. Skills and knowledge in program development in some areas related to; anti-racism, leadership and service-learning, technology, cultural programming and cross-cultural experiences, health and healthy living, identity-affirming programming as well as nutrition.
· Strong verbal and written communication skills with attention to detail; strong teamwork and collaborative leanings are essential.
· Ability to build relationships, network and build program partnerships with a variety of community members, educators and organizations.
· Available to work a varied schedule; afternoons, evenings and some weekends with an ability to organize and prioritize work.
· Possess a valid driver’s license.
This is a full-time (35 hour/week) indefinite term position, with a comprehensive benefits package. Each Wayfinders SPSW is entitled to 15 vacation days annually including a 5-day program shut-down. Salary is according to the C.U.P.E. Local 2348 Collective Agreement, starting at $26.47 per hour.
